Understanding Miniature Snap-Action Switches

Miniature snap-action switches are compact electrical devices that quickly open or close a circuit when a specified force is applied. This rapid action minimizes the risk of bounce, making them ideal for applications that require precision, such as in medical devices or consumer electronics. However, purchasing the right switch entails more than just selecting a price point; it involves consideration of various factors.

Common Customer Pain Points

1. Overwhelming Options

The market offers a staggering array of miniature snap-action switches, from different actuation forces to various materials. If you're new to components, the sheer volume can be daunting. According to a study by Electronics Weekly, around 60% of manufacturers struggle to choose the right components due to overwhelming options.

2. Technical Specifications

Understanding key specifications such as contact rating, actuation temperature, and the type of electrical load are fundamental. Many buyers may not be familiar with terms like "current rating" or "IP rating" for environmental protection. How to Mitigate These Challenges

1. Evaluate Your Needs

Start by closely examining your application and its requirements. Factors like size constraints, required electrical ratings, and environmental conditions should guide your decision. Create a checklist to help you narrow down options based on these criteria.

2. Consult with Experts

Don’t hesitate to consult with suppliers or manufacturers who can provide insights based on your specific needs. Many companies offer consultations to help customers choose the right switch. Remember, investing a little time upfront can save you a lot in terms of cost and development time.

3. Prioritize Quality over Cost

It might be tempting to opt for the cheapest option, but prioritize switches from reputable manufacturers known for quality and reliability. Look for switches that come with a warranty or guarantee. This additional assurance can often justify a slightly higher price and provide peace of mind against future failures.
